Breakfast Service

Breakfast is a big deal at Craigleith Manor. We will continue to offer the freshest made-to-order breakfasts prepared with local ingredients customized to your dietary needs.

You will receive a unique menu for each day of your visit. Your menus have been printed exclusively for you and will be in your room upon arrival.

The following highlights important features of our breakfast service:

  • All food and beverage will be served to your table.
  • Chef Guy will be wearing a mask during the preparation and service of your breakfast. Heat from fry pans and the stove make wearing latex gloves a safety hazard for the chef.
  • Hand washing is continuous and rigorous in our kitchen.
  • You can rest assured that all plates, glassware, and cutlery will have been washed in our commercial quality dishwasher, sanitized, and stored safely.
  • Your table will be set only moments before you come down for your breakfast so there is no risk of contamination to your place settings.

Breakfast Seating, Timing and Table Selection

Breakfast is served in either our main dining room, at the Chef’s Table (reserved for our Mountain Suite guests) or on our beautiful outdoor ground level decks in good weather. You can select what time and location you would like to have breakfast on your menu when you select what you want to have. All instructions will be on your menu in your room upon arrival.

The minimum distance between any breakfast tables at the B&B is 2.5 metres (8’ 2”) or more.

Guest Rooms and Housekeeping Service

Every time a guest checks out:

  • The entire room is stripped of all linens (sheets, pillowcases, pillow covers, mattress covers, duvets and duvet covers). If previous guests used any extra blankets or a quilt, those items are also bagged and sent to our local wet cleaners where they are professionally washed and sanitized at high temperatures.
  • Beds are remade with clean and sanitized linens after every stay.
  • All hard surfaces in guest rooms are cleaned with a Public Health Agency of Canada (PHAC) approved sanitizing agent, including doorknobs, light switches, drawer knobs, window and patio door handles, in-room air conditioning remotes and TV remote controls.
  • All soft surfaces such as chairs will be sprayed with a fabric sanitizing spray.

Ensuite Bathrooms

We have always taken great care in cleaning the ensuite bathrooms in each of our guest rooms. During these times, we have added an additional sanitization step with a PHAC-approved sanitizing agent.

  • All counters, showers, shower doors, handles, vanity tops, drawers and handles are sanitized after they are cleaned.
  • All surfaces on the toilet and the toilet paper holder are cleaned and sanitized. Partially used toilet paper rolls are replaced with new, full rolls after every guest check out.
  • We have added electronic no-touch hand soap dispensers and hand sanitizer dispensers in each guest bathroom. These are also carefully sanitized after each guest visit.
  • All bathroom floors are vacuumed, then hot water washed and sanitized, and then vacuumed a second time.
  • Our guest bath towels are washed in-house with a non-scented detergent then dried on high heat in our dryer.

Once cleaned to our high standards, each guest room will be sealed and will remain closed until the next guest checks in.
